Target Return Policy 2026

The Target return policy gives shoppers one of the most flexible return experiences in U.S. retail. Most items purchased at Target or on Target.com can be returned within 90 days of purchase for a full refund. Target Circle Card holders get an extra 30 days, pushing the window to 120 days.

And if you bought a Target-owned brand, you have a full 365 days to change your mind. This guide covers every return window, every exception, and every step of the process so you never get caught off guard at Guest Services.

Target Return Windows at a Glance

The standard 90-day window covers the vast majority of what you buy at Target, including clothing, home goods, toys, kitchen products, and beauty items. But several categories fall outside that standard, and knowing them in advance saves you from an unpleasant surprise.

30-Day Return Window

Electronics and entertainment items such as laptops, tablets, gaming consoles, mobile phones, and cameras must be returned within 30 days of purchase. This is one of the most commonly missed exceptions, especially during the holiday season when electronics gifts sit unopened for weeks.

365-Day Return Window

Items sold under Target-owned brands, including Good and Gather, Threshold, Made By Design, Heyday, and Cat and Jack, qualify for a one-year return window. This applies as long as you have a receipt. The Cat and Jack clothing line for children comes with a full 365-day guarantee, which is excellent for parents buying ahead in larger sizes.

Target Circle Card: Extra 30 Days on Everything

If you pay with a Target Circle Card (formerly RedCard), every standard return window extends by 30 days automatically. That means most items become 120-day returns, and electronics stretch from 30 to 60 days. Every purchase made with the Circle Card is also logged to your account, eliminating the need to keep paper receipts.

What Cannot Be Returned to Target

Some items fall completely outside Target’s return window, and understanding them helps you shop smarter:

  • Gift cards and prepaid cards cannot be returned except where required by law.
  • Digital downloads including movies, music, and games bought digitally are non-refundable.
  • Opened breast pumps are non-returnable for health and sanitation reasons.
  • Opened collectibles such as trading cards, graded figurines, and collector-edition sealed items cannot be returned once opened.
  • Swimwear and underwear must have all original tags attached and must be unworn to qualify for return.
  • Opened software is non-returnable once the packaging seal has been broken.

How to Return Items to Target

In-Store Returns

Bring the item to any Target store’s Guest Services counter. You do not need to return to the store where you made the purchase. Provide your proof of purchase, which can be a paper receipt, a digital receipt from the Target app, your order confirmation email, or simply the credit or debit card used at checkout. Refunds and exchanges are processed on the spot.

Drive Up Returns

Target’s Drive Up return option lets you return eligible items without leaving your car. Open the Target app, start a return, and let the team know you have arrived in the parking lot. A team member will come out to collect the item. This is available at most Target stores and is included in the free Target Circle membership.

Mail-In Returns

For items purchased on Target.com, you can initiate a mail-in return through your Target account. Log in, go to your orders, select the item, and follow the prompts to print a prepaid return label. Pack the item securely with original packaging and drop it off at the designated carrier. Refunds for mail-in returns typically process within 7 to 10 business days after Target receives the package.

Target Return Policy Without a Receipt

Target can look up your purchase history using your Target Circle account, your Target Circle Card, or the credit or debit card you used at checkout. The Target app’s Wallet section also stores purchase barcodes that work as digital receipts at Guest Services.

If none of those lookups work, Target will still attempt a no-receipt return. You must provide a government-issued photo ID, and Target tracks no-receipt returns against your ID. There is a reported $100 annual cap on the total value of no-receipt returns. Approved no-receipt refunds come as a non-transferable Merchandise Return Card that works only at Target or Target.com. Cash refunds are not issued without a receipt, and no-receipt returns for online purchases are denied outright.

Beauty Returns: Target’s Open-Box Guarantee

Target accepts returns on opened beauty and cosmetics products, including foundations, lipsticks, skincare, and hair products, within the standard 90-day return window. You do not need to bring back an unused or sealed item. If you tried a product and it did not work for your skin tone or hair type, you can return it with proof of purchase for a full refund.

Target Holiday Return Policy

During the holiday season, Target typically extends return windows. Items purchased in November and December are usually returnable through mid-to-late January. Check your specific receipt or the Target app for the exact extended deadline on each purchase, as different categories may have different end dates.

Target Refund Timelines

  • Cash purchases: refunded immediately in cash at the store.
  • Target Circle Card: refunds appear within 2 business days.
  • Credit and debit cards: refunds process within 5 business days.
  • Mail-in returns: allow 7 to 10 business days after Target receives the item.
  • No-receipt returns: Merchandise Return Cards are issued immediately in-store.
